
In June two children were admitted to Toro Babies Home. One of them is a girl named Joy who lost her mother when she was just one week old. Her relatives are unable to take care of her, which is why she was referred to Toro Babies Home by the probation officer for care and protection. She was first admitted at Maranatha and later referred to Buhinga Hospital due to difficulties in breathing caused by cough and flu. She is now improving.
The second child is Baguma Ezekiel, who was abandoned in a banana plantation by an unknown person. He was later rescued by the plantation manager who heard the baby crying. The case was reported to the police and the probation officer, who referred the baby to Toro Babies Home for care. Thankfully, he is in good health.
